Swift
文章平均质量分 55
b274619176
这个作者很懒,什么都没留下…
展开
-
Swift学习之一: ? 和 ! 详解
Swift语言使用var定义变量,但和别的语言不同,Swift里不会自动给变量赋初始值,也就是说变量不会有默认值,所以要求使用变量之前必须要对其初始化。如果在使用变量之前不进行初始化就会报错。原创 2015-05-14 15:24:37 · 580 阅读 · 0 评论 -
现在是放弃 Object-C 使用 Swift 的最好时机
各位亲爱的iOS与OS X应用程序开发人员,如今正是将编程阵地转移至更为亲民、功能更为全面的Swift的最佳时机。一般而言,编程语言往往不会轻易消亡,不过由相关厂商大力推动的更新换代举措则不在此列。如果大家从事移动设备应用程序开发工作,但却还没体验过Swift,那请注意啦:Swift不仅仅是一种希望在Mac、iPhone、iPad、Apple Watch以及其它未来设备上取代Objecti原创 2015-05-14 17:07:11 · 2748 阅读 · 0 评论 -
swift学习之二:OC和Swift混编
一、swift工程 调用OC代码1.新建一个 swift 工程 Swift_OC,2. 然后在 swift 工程中,command + N 新建文件,创建一个OC文件,比如,这里我选择创建一个 UIImageView的子类 BXImageView3.之后弹出一个警告框,这里选择点击 Yes(这个意思是说要在swift和OC之间建立原创 2015-05-15 12:05:43 · 422 阅读 · 0 评论 -
Swift学习之四:UI开发
一、UILabellet label = UILabel(frame:CGRect(origin: CGPointMake(10.0, 50.0), size: CGSizeMake(150,50)))//let 是Swift 表示常量的关键字 label.text = "This is a Label" self.view.addSubview(label) 二、UIButton原创 2015-05-20 17:28:40 · 340 阅读 · 0 评论 -
swift学习之三:闭包表达式
简要介绍一下:Swift 中的闭包与 C 和 Objective-C 中的代码块(blocks)比较相似。闭包表达式语法规则:{ (parameters) -> returnType in statements}举一个例子:let names = ["Chris", "Alex", "Ewa", "Barry", "Daniella"]var reversed = so原创 2015-05-19 15:53:16 · 351 阅读 · 0 评论